LG Launches 2024 M4 OLED 4K TVs with 144Hz refresh rate & Zero Cable Tech

LG Electronics has launched its latest OLED evo M4 series TV globally. This new series, first unveiled at CES 2024, features a Zero Connect Box, which allows for seamless wireless connectivity between the TV and its receiver.

LG OLED evo M4 2024 TV

As mentioned above, the key feature is the Zero Connect Box. This box sends 4K video and sound wirelessly to the OLED screen, ditching messy cables and giving you more freedom with placement.

LG OLED evo M4 2024 TV

Behind the scenes, the alpha (α) 11 AI Processor delivers sharp visuals. The 4K OLED display has a high 144Hz refresh rate (120Hz native) for smooth motion, along with Dolby Vision and HDR for excellent picture quality. Gamers get features like VRR, ALLM, FreeSync, and G-Sync compatibility for tear-free, responsive gameplay. The TV is available in various sizes like 65″, 77″, 83″, and 97″.

LG OLED evo M4 2024 TV

Running on LG’s webOS 24 platform, the M4 series offers a user-friendly smart TV experience. The 60W audio system with Dolby Atmos provides immersive sound. For connectivity, the TV comes with Wi-Fi 6, Bluetooth v5.1, x3 HDMI, x2 USB, x1 SPDIF, and Ethernet.

Xiaomi C300 and C500 dual-lens smart cameras with HyperOS go on sale in China, starting at $38

Xiaomi’s recently announced two home security cameras – the C300 and C500 indoor dual-lens series are now up for sale in China. These smart cameras boast a unique feature: equipped with two lenses, they can provide users with a wider field of view and enhanced monitoring capabilities.

Both the C300 and C500 come with dual-band Wi-Fi 6 for a stable and strong connection, ensuring smooth video playback and reliable data transfer. Additionally, they feature a built-in Xiaomi Home Security Chip to safeguard user privacy with financial-level data encryption.

Xiaomi C300 Security Camera

C300: Dual Lens for Simultaneous Monitoring

The C300 features two 3-megapixel lenses – a 6mm PTZ (Pan-Tilt-Zoom) telephoto lens and a 2.8mm fixed wide-angle lens. This combination allows users to see two areas of their home simultaneously, offering a 360° horizontal and 88° vertical field of view. The PTZ lens can automatically track motion detected in the fixed wide-angle view, reducing blind spots.

The C300 is equipped with night vision capabilities thanks to its 12 940nm infrared supplementary lights. It also boasts AI features like local human detection, virtual fences, local sound detection, and AI face recognition, providing users with real-time notifications and peace of mind.

Xiaomi C300 C500 Security Cameras

C500: Dual Lens with Panoramic Viewing

The C500 features a different lens combination – two 4-megapixel lenses. One lens is a fixed wide-angle lens with a 110° field of view, while the other is a PTZ telephoto lens with a 58° field of view. This allows for a panoramic 360° horizontal and 93° vertical view.

The C500 boasts similar AI features to the C300, including pet detection, baby crying detection, and dual-camera collaboration. When a specific area is long-pressed on the fixed screen view in the Mi Home app, the PTZ camera can automatically rotate to capture a closer look. It also supports dual-screen playback, allowing users to view recordings from both lenses simultaneously.

Like the C300, the C500 comes with an A35 architecture AI chip with 1TOPS computing power for faster and more accurate object recognition. It also features a built-in speaker and microphone for two-way voice calls.

Both cameras come with HyperOS which enhances device integration and user experience, allowing seamless interaction with other Xiaomi smart home devices and providing a robust platform for managing security settings and notifications efficiently.

The cameras also offer multiple storage options, including microSD cards, cloud storage, and NAS (Network Attached Storage) devices. The C300 and C500 can be easily installed on a table or mounted on a ceiling with an adjustable bracket, catering to various placement needs.

Pricing and Availability

Both the Xiaomi Smart Camera C300 and C500 are currently available for purchase on JD.com in China. The C300 starts at 279 yuan (approximately $38), while the C500 starts at 329 yuan (approximately $45).

Genesis Cube mini PC with 80W AMD Ryzen 7 8845HS CPU launched in China

Chinese company Metaphyuni has launched the Genesis Cube mini PC in China. The new product is powered by the AMD Ryzen 7 8845HS processor and achieves an 80W TDP mode. The Genesis Cube is not the first mini PC that runs on the AMD Ryzen 7 8845HS although it takes the first position in the presence of its optional 80W TDP mode. The model is designed with a greater focus on performance over noise when utilizing the 80W TDP mode.

Genesis Cube mini PC

The maximum system noise of the Genesis Cube is 48dB and Metaphyuni says the temperature of the gadget does not go beyond 88ºC. Apart from the high-performance 80W TDP mode, the mini PC also offers two other operational modes. The default mode of the device has a 45W TDP which achieves a sound level of 31dB and temperature of 61℃. The other mode places the processor at 65W TDP and a temperature of 82℃, as well as a noise level of 38dB.

The Genesis Cube adopts a dual-fan cooling design with both fans paired with separate custom-made copper cooling systems. The cooling architecture of the mini PC uses a phase-changing thermal material for optimal cooling and improved performance. The mini PC comes with several connectivity options including OCuLink (x1) and USB4 ports (x2). The combination means that the Genesis Cube can be used in eGPU setups.

Genesis Cube mini PC

The Metaphyuni Genesis Cube mini PC is currently available in China with a starting price of 3,899 yuan ($536). It will be interesting to see how Metaphyuni navigates the international terrain to debut the Genesis Cube. The company has not provided any details yet in this direction.

Skyworth F27G80Q SE Monitor with 2K 240Hz display unveiled for 1,999 yuan ($275)

Skyworth has launched a new monitor, the F27G80Q SE in China. The new monitor has a 27-inch screen with 2K output and a 240Hz refresh rate. The Skyworth F27G80Q SE monitor adopts a narrow three-sided design tailored for an optimal gaming experience for FPS players.

Skyworth F27G80Q SE Monitor

The Skyworth F27G80Q SE has a four-way joystick button design. It is equipped with a 27-inch IPS panel that offers a viewing angle (vertical and horizontal) of up to 178 degrees. The monitor has a 16:9 aspect ratio, QHD/ 2K resolution (2560 x 1440 pixels), and a response time (GtG) of 1 ms.

The monitor can achieve a maximum brightness of 400 nits and has a DCI-P3 color gamut coverage of 96%. The sRGB color gamut of the monitor is 99% while the color accuracy Delta E is less than 2. The Skyworth F27G80Q SE supports a variable refresh rate (VRR), ALLM low input delay, and AdaptiveSync adaptive synchronization technology. This enables the monitor to avoid screen tearing and minimize ghosting.

The new Skyworth F27G80Q SE monitor comes with an ergonomic stand that is adjustable up to 140mm. The stand offers horizontal rotation between -45 to 45 degrees horizontally, -90 to 90 degrees vertically, and -5 to 201 degrees in front and back pitch. In terms of connectivity, the monitor has two HDMI 2.0 ports, a single DisplayPort 1.4 interface, and an audio interface.

Pricing

The Skyworth F27G80Q SE monitor is priced at 1,999 yuan ($275) and is available from retail platforms in China including JD.com. There are no global availability optics for the new monitor at this time.

Philips unveils a new Hue Pillar spotlights with upgraded brightness

The latest upgrade of the Philips Hue Pillar spotlight models has been released and the new models are brighter than their original iteration. The refreshed version of the Pillar Spotlight series also includes the Pillar Spotlight Extension and the Pillar Double Spotlight. Other Philips Hue spotlight products that have been released include the Runner, Milliskin, and Adore Bathroom spotlights.

Philips Hue Pillar Spotflight

The new Philips Hue Pillar spotlights are equipped with the latest Philips Hue GU10 bulbs with higher brightness and a longer life cycle. The maximum brightness the new bulbs can achieve is 400 lumens, compared to 350 lumens in the original models. The new spotlights also come with a longer lifetime of 25,000 hours, from 15,000 hours in the previous model. The white color temperature of the new Philips Hue spotlights can be adjusted between 2200K and 6500K and each light comes with a dimmer switch.

The Philips Hue new spotlights are controllable via the Philips Hue app when Bluetooth connectivity is activated between the light and the app. The spotlight also supports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ant voice commands. The Philips Hue app can be used to control up to 10 lights simultaneously or up to 50 when the Hue Bridge is used. Customers can choose either the single or double pillar models available in black or white color.

Philips Hue Pillar Spotflight

Pricing & Availability

The new Philips Hue Pillar spotlights are available in EU countries for purchase. The Philips Hue Pillar spotlight is priced at €89.99 ($97) while the Pillar double spotlight is priced at €159.99 ($172). The Philips Hue Pillar spotlight extension (omits a dimmer switch) is priced at €69.99 ($75). The new Philips Hue Pillar spotlights have not arrived in the United Kingdom and are yet to be listed on Amazon.

Skullcandy Unveils a Stylish New Line of Active Series TWS Sports Earphones, Starting at $59.99 (436 Yuan)

Skullcandy has unveiled a new collection of Active series TWS sports earphones. These earbuds fit a variety of budgets and features. While there are certain design similarities between the three launches, they all have distinct features. Read on to find out.

Skullcandy launched the Push ANC Active, Sesh ANC Active, and Push Play Active earphones

The top-of-the-line option is the Skullcandy Push ANC Active. These earphones boast an earhook design for a secure fit during workouts, a 12mm dynamic unit for powerful sound, and support for custom EQ to personalize your listening experience. They also offer the convenience of wireless charging and an IP67-level waterproof rating for protection against sweat and splashes. With Active Noise Cancellation (ANC) turned off, you can expect 12 hours of playback on a single charge, extending to 46 hours with the charging case. Turning on ANC reduces this to 7 hours for the earphones themselves, but the charging case still provides a total of 30 hours of listening time. The Skullcandy Push ANC Active are priced at US$99.99 (currently approximately 729 Yuan).

For a slightly less expensive option, the Skullcandy Sesh ANC Active earphones offer many of the same features as the Push ANC Active, including a 12mm dynamic unit, custom EQ, and an IP67-level waterproof rating. They lack wireless charging but retain the ANC functionality. With ANC off, you can expect 12 hours of playback on a single charge, and the charging case extends this to 36 hours. Enabling ANC reduces this to 7 hours for the earphones themselves, but the charging case provides a total of 21 hours of listening time. The Skullcandy Sesh ANC Active are priced at US$89.99 (currently approximately 656 Yuan).

Skullcandy Push Play Active TWS

The most budget-friendly option in the lineup is the Skullcandy Push Play Active earphones. These earphones feature a similar earhook design for a secure fit but utilize a smaller 6mm dynamic unit. They still offer the ability to switch between EQ presets to adjust the sound profile and boast an IP55 waterproof rating for sweat and splash resistance. The Push Play Active earphones do not have ANC. They offer 10 hours of playback on a single charge, with the charging case providing an additional 24 hours of listening time. The Skullcandy Push Play Active are priced at US$59.99 (currently approximately 436 Yuan).

Next-generation AirPods to equip infrared cameras for enhanced spatial audio and more

Apple analyst Ming-Chi Kuo revealed Apple’s plans regarding its next-generation AirPods which is expected to be launched in 2026. According to him, Apple is planning to integrate infrared cameras with the next generation of AirPods.

Integrating IR cameras into AirPods could introduce a range of new capabilities to Apple’s ecosystem

The infrared cameras could reportedly be used in multiple ways, which include in-ear hand gesture detection, and enhanced spatial audio when paired with the Apple Vision Pro.

With the IR cameras, AirPods will be able to detect the user’s head movement and share the directional information with the Vision Pro to make adjustments to the spatial audio. Apple Intelligence will also reportedly be able to take advantage of the infrared cameras in AirPods.

The cameras could be similar to what Apple uses in iPhones for Face ID. Ming-Chi Kuo reported that Foxconn would supply the cameras and the current annual production capacity is planned to be between 18 million and 20 million units. However, the actual demand and order volume will depend on the market conditions at that time.

While we don’t know what exact functionalities the hand gestures could enable, they might include basic controls like changing the volume or the audio track.

Notably, Ming-Chi Kuo’s speculation is in line with a previous analysis from Mark Gurman, that revealed Apple’s plans to integrate cameras with AirPods. However, we didn’t know much about the development at that time. Apple has dominated the wireless earphone market with AirPods for quite a while. However, the market share has reduced from 48% in 2019 to nearly 21% in 2023, according to Statista. We’ll need to see if Apple can boost its market share with this latest development and, crucially, the pricing of the next-generation AirPods.

Nonetheless, we are still quite a bit away from the launch of the next-generation AirPods, and Apple may change its plans depending on how successful the development process is.
